Basement conversion

This method is popular in London to renew your period property. Basement conversions are not just limited to the billionaires in the United Kingdom. You do not necessarily require a huge house for this. As long as you meet the legal requirements, like planning permission, you can build a basement conversion. Nowadays, almost all basement conversions require planning permission.

One such projects need attention here. This was a typical Victorian mews house near Notting Hill. A leading house extension company undertook its complete reconfiguration. It included an entirely new subterranean floor in addition to the reconfiguration of the ground floor. The undertaking created a large open lounge area, complete with a log burner. This property is a complete transformation from a period property to a magnificently well-lit and open home.

Loft conversion

Another cost-effective and low impact way to extract space for your home is a loft conversion. If you want to add more bedrooms, toilets, or a home office (or all three if possible), your loft is an ideal space that can do the trick. In addition to getting a loft conversion, you can also choose to have an extension done simultaneously, just like you saw that property in Highbury, North London.

This traditional Victorian home was transformed by creating both a loft conversion and rear kitchen extension. The mega-scale renovation involved a rear dormer loft conversion, as well as a huge rear and side kitchen extension.

Extend

Even a small extension can make a significant impact or difference both in your lifestyle and the property value. Opting for a side return extension, or a complete rear or two-storey extension will create space for an extended family. It will also add space to host your friends, visitors, and guests.
